Summary:
This paper follows the evolution of the conventional scraper from a crude animal powered implement to a modern earthmoving tool. At various stages of this evolution, such innovations as multipan, multiengine, and an elevator were tried in the process of improving the productivity of the machine. Today's conventional push loaded scraper, however, retains several advantages over these refinements. One advantage is more versatile and efficient use of the available horsepower
